Best Mining Algorithm for AMD

When it comes to cryptocurrency mining, choosing the best algorithm for AMD GPUs can significantly impact your profitability and efficiency. The selection of a mining algorithm depends on various factors such as the type of cryptocurrency you want to mine, your hardware specifications, and the current market conditions. In this comprehensive guide, we'll delve into the most effective mining algorithms for AMD GPUs, exploring their advantages, potential drawbacks, and how to optimize your mining setup for maximum returns.

Understanding AMD GPUs and Their Mining Capabilities

AMD GPUs, known for their high performance and cost-effectiveness, are a popular choice among miners. The architecture of AMD GPUs, particularly the Radeon RX series, is designed to handle a range of algorithms efficiently. To maximize your mining efforts, it's crucial to understand the specific strengths of AMD GPUs and how different algorithms leverage these strengths.

1. Ethash

Ethash is the mining algorithm used by Ethereum, one of the most popular cryptocurrencies. This algorithm is memory-hard, meaning it requires a substantial amount of memory bandwidth, which plays to the strengths of AMD GPUs. The Radeon RX 5700 XT and RX 580, for example, are known for their excellent performance with Ethash.

  • Advantages: Ethash is well-supported by a wide range of mining software and has a large community. It also benefits from AMD GPUs' strong memory bandwidth and parallel processing capabilities.
  • Drawbacks: The increasing difficulty of mining Ethereum and potential changes to the Ethereum network (such as the transition to Ethereum 2.0) could affect profitability.

2. RandomX

RandomX is the mining algorithm for Monero, a privacy-focused cryptocurrency. Unlike Ethash, RandomX is designed to be CPU-friendly but also performs well on AMD GPUs. The algorithm is resistant to ASIC mining, making it an appealing option for GPU miners.

  • Advantages: RandomX is optimized for AMD's architecture and provides good performance on GPUs. It also benefits from being ASIC-resistant, ensuring a more level playing field.
  • Drawbacks: The performance of RandomX can be inconsistent across different GPU models, and the algorithm's focus on CPU mining can limit potential gains compared to algorithms optimized specifically for GPUs.

3. KawPow

KawPow is the algorithm used by Ravencoin, a project focused on asset creation and transfer. This algorithm is designed to be ASIC-resistant and works well with AMD GPUs, particularly those with higher hash rates.

  • Advantages: KawPow is optimized for AMD's GCN architecture, making it a good fit for older Radeon models as well as newer ones. It offers competitive hash rates and is resistant to ASIC mining.
  • Drawbacks: KawPow's performance can vary based on the specific GPU model, and it may not be as widely supported by mining software as other algorithms.

4. X16R/X16S

X16R and its updated version, X16S, are algorithms used by cryptocurrencies like RavenCoin and others. These algorithms are designed to be ASIC-resistant and leverage a sequence of hashing functions, making them suitable for AMD GPUs.

  • Advantages: X16R and X16S are designed to prevent ASIC dominance, ensuring that GPU miners can compete effectively. AMD GPUs, particularly those with higher memory and processing capabilities, can perform well with these algorithms.
  • Drawbacks: The complexity of the hashing functions can lead to variable performance, and software support for X16R/X16S may not be as robust as for more established algorithms.

5. Blake2s

Blake2s is used by cryptocurrencies like Decred and Siacoin. This algorithm is known for its efficiency and is well-suited for AMD GPUs.

  • Advantages: Blake2s is highly efficient and provides good performance on AMD GPUs. Its low power consumption and high speed make it an attractive option for miners.
  • Drawbacks: While Blake2s offers great efficiency, it may not be as profitable depending on the current market conditions and the specific cryptocurrency being mined.

Optimizing Your AMD Mining Setup

To get the most out of your AMD GPU, consider the following tips for optimizing your mining setup:

  1. Update Drivers: Ensure your GPU drivers are up-to-date to maximize performance and compatibility with mining software.

  2. Adjust Clock Speeds: Tuning your GPU’s clock speeds and memory can improve hash rates and efficiency. Use tools like MSI Afterburner to find the optimal settings for your specific GPU model.

  3. Monitor Temperatures: Keep an eye on your GPU temperatures to prevent overheating and potential damage. Proper cooling solutions and ventilation are essential for maintaining optimal performance.

  4. Choose the Right Mining Software: Select mining software that supports the algorithm you’re using and is compatible with AMD GPUs. Popular options include Claymore, PhoenixMiner, and NiceHash.

  5. Join a Mining Pool: Mining pools can provide more consistent payouts compared to solo mining. Choose a pool with low fees and a good reputation.

Conclusion

Choosing the best mining algorithm for AMD GPUs involves considering various factors such as the type of cryptocurrency, the specific GPU model, and current market conditions. Ethash, RandomX, KawPow, X16R/X16S, and Blake2s are some of the most effective algorithms for AMD GPUs, each with its unique advantages and drawbacks. By optimizing your mining setup and staying informed about market trends, you can maximize your mining profitability and make the most out of your AMD hardware.

Popular Comments
    No Comments Yet
Comment

0